Uses of Class
elki.datasource.filter.AbstractStreamFilter
-
Packages that use AbstractStreamFilter Package Description elki.datasource.filter Data filtering, in particular for normalization and projection.elki.datasource.filter.cleaning Filters for data cleaning.elki.datasource.filter.normalization.instancewise Instancewise normalization, where each instance is normalized independently.elki.datasource.filter.selection Filters for selecting and sorting data to process.elki.datasource.filter.transform Data space transformations.elki.datasource.filter.typeconversions Filters to perform data type conversions. -
-
Uses of AbstractStreamFilter in elki.datasource.filter
Subclasses of AbstractStreamFilter in elki.datasource.filter Modifier and Type Class Description classAbstractStreamConversionFilter<I,O>Abstract base class for simple conversion filters such as normalizations and projections.classAbstractVectorStreamConversionFilter<I,O extends elki.data.NumberVector>Abstract base class for streaming filters that produce vectors.classNoOpFilterDummy filter that doesn't do any filtering. -
Uses of AbstractStreamFilter in elki.datasource.filter.cleaning
Subclasses of AbstractStreamFilter in elki.datasource.filter.cleaning Modifier and Type Class Description classDropNaNFilterA filter to drop all records that contain NaN values.classNoMissingValuesFilterA filter to remove entries that have missing values.classReplaceNaNWithRandomFilterA filter to replace all NaN values with random values.classVectorDimensionalityFilter<V extends elki.data.NumberVector>Filter to remove all vectors that do not have the desired dimensionality. -
Uses of AbstractStreamFilter in elki.datasource.filter.normalization.instancewise
Subclasses of AbstractStreamFilter in elki.datasource.filter.normalization.instancewise Modifier and Type Class Description classHellingerHistogramNormalization<V extends elki.data.NumberVector>Normalize histograms by scaling them to unit absolute sum, then taking the square root of the absolute value in each attribute, times the normalization constant \(1/\sqrt{2}\).classInstanceLogRankNormalization<V extends elki.data.NumberVector>Normalize vectors such that the smallest value of each instance is 0, the largest is 1, but using \( \log_2(1+x) \).classInstanceMeanVarianceNormalization<V extends elki.data.NumberVector>Normalize vectors such that they have zero mean and unit variance.classInstanceMinMaxNormalization<V extends elki.data.NumberVector>Normalize vectors with respect to a given minimum and maximum in each dimension.classInstanceRankNormalization<V extends elki.data.NumberVector>Normalize vectors such that the smallest value of each instance is 0, the largest is 1.classLengthNormalization<V extends elki.data.NumberVector>Class to perform a normalization on vectors to norm 1.classLog1PlusNormalization<V extends elki.data.NumberVector>Normalize the data set by applying \( \frac{\log(1+|x|b)}{\log 1+b} \) to any value. -
Uses of AbstractStreamFilter in elki.datasource.filter.selection
Subclasses of AbstractStreamFilter in elki.datasource.filter.selection Modifier and Type Class Description classByLabelFilterA filter to select data set by their label.classFirstNStreamFilterKeep only the first N elements of the data source.classRandomSamplingStreamFilterSubsampling stream filter. -
Uses of AbstractStreamFilter in elki.datasource.filter.transform
Subclasses of AbstractStreamFilter in elki.datasource.filter.transform Modifier and Type Class Description classHistogramJitterFilter<V extends elki.data.NumberVector>Add jitter, preserving the histogram properties (same sum, nonnegative).classNumberVectorFeatureSelectionFilter<V extends elki.data.NumberVector>Parser to project the ParsingResult obtained by a suitable base parser onto a selected subset of attributes.classNumberVectorRandomFeatureSelectionFilter<V extends elki.data.NumberVector>Parser to project the ParsingResult obtained by a suitable base parser onto a randomly selected subset of attributes. -
Uses of AbstractStreamFilter in elki.datasource.filter.typeconversions
Subclasses of AbstractStreamFilter in elki.datasource.filter.typeconversions Modifier and Type Class Description classClassLabelFromPatternFilterStreaming filter to derive an outlier class label.classMultivariateTimeSeriesFilter<V extends elki.data.FeatureVector<?>>Class to "fold" a flat number vector into a multivariate time series.
-